Stevens Institute of Technology and Peirce College, two distinct institutions of higher learning, offer unique educational experiences to their students. Stevens, a private research university, boasts a highly selective admissions process with an acceptance rate of 38%, while Peirce, a private college, offers a more accessible admissions process with an acceptance rate of 100%. Stevens is renowned for its strong STEM programs, with popular majors including engineering, computer science, and business, while Peirce excels in business, healthcare, and information technology. Stevens' student body is predominantly male (63%), while Peirce's student body is more evenly distributed between male and female students (49% and 51%, respectively). Both institutions boast impressive graduation rates, with Stevens at 84% and Peirce at 68%.
